The Indivisibility of the Aussie Housing Market

Housing is not purely a financial asset, like a share or a bond. It makes the price discovery process much more complex and then of course it depends on the marginal flows. Owner-occupiers own 98% of all housing in Australia which is much higher than any other country in the world that I know of. That means they're funding the debt so that kind of elevates the house of debt to income ratio vis-a-vis peers overseas. Retail investors and owner-occupiers who are making decisions about investment properties will behave very differently to an institution.
